Understanding WhatsApp Error Code 131056 (Pair Rate Limit)
When sending messages via the WhatsApp Cloud API, you may sometimes encounter error code 131056, also known as the Pair Rate Limit error. This error is triggered when too many messages are sent too quickly to the same WhatsApp user number.
Let’s break down what this means and how to resolve it.
What Does Error Code 131056 Mean?
The error indicates that your business is hitting a pair rate limit — in other words, you are trying to send too many messages in a short span of time to a single user.
While the Cloud API supports high throughput at the account level, Meta also enforces user-level safeguards to prevent spamming and ensure a better customer experience.
Practical Limits Meta Imposes
According to Meta’s documentation:
Per-second limit: For each registered business phone number, Cloud API supports up to 80 messages per second (mps) by default, and up to 1,000 mps with automatic upgrade.
Throughput coverage: This includes both inbound and outbound messages, across all message types (text, template, media, etc.).
Business-level limits: Numbers are still subject to their WhatsApp Business Account’s rate limits and template messaging limits.
Error 130429 (Throughput exceeded): If you exceed your allowed throughput level, the API will return error 130429 until you are within the limit again.
Pair rate behavior: Throughput is intended for campaigns involving different recipients. If too many messages are sent too quickly to the same WhatsApp user, the system enforces a pair rate limit to throttle delivery.
This is exactly where Error 131056 comes into play.
Why Does Meta Enforce Pair Rate Limits?
Meta applies these restrictions to:
Prevent spammy behavior.
Protect end-user experience on WhatsApp.
Encourage businesses to communicate responsibly by spacing out repetitive messages to the same user.
Troubleshooting & Best Practices
If you face Error 131056, here are recommended steps to handle it:
Pause and Retry → Slow down sending frequency to the same user. Allow short gaps between consecutive messages.
Bundle Information → Instead of sending multiple back-to-back messages, combine details into fewer, richer messages.
Use Templates Wisely → For repetitive communication, rely on approved WhatsApp templates instead of sending multiple free-form messages.
Monitor Sending Patterns → Track message flows to spot where your system may be over-sending.
Stagger Campaigns → If sending bulk notifications, stagger delivery times so that individual users aren’t hit with multiple messages in a row.
Key Takeaway
Error 131056 doesn’t mean your WhatsApp Business Account is blocked — it simply means you need to space out your messages to individual users.
Meta’s throughput limits (80–1,000 mps per number) allow you to run large campaigns, but pair rate limits ensure you maintain a positive and non-intrusive customer experience.
By pacing your outreach, combining messages, and monitoring delivery patterns, you can avoid this error and deliver a smoother experience to your users.
